Dialogue: About environment pollution


A: Hello B. How are you?

B: Thanks. I am fine. How are you?

A: I am also fine. Where are you going?

B: I am going to the mayor for requesting him to take necessary steps against environment pollution.

A: Environment pollution has become a great problem in our life.

B: You are right. Though environment helps us to exist, we don’t bother of it. We are polluting it indiscriminately.

A: People are not aware of it. They throw their waste here and there.

B: Mills and factories are polluting the environment through their toxic chemicals.

A: Too much vehicles are polluting the air by smoke and fumes.

B: Super tankers and human wastes are responsible for water pollution.

A: Farmers use fertilizers and pesticides for more production. But these chemicals get mixed with pond and river water.

B: Every day we use million tons of fuel for cooking and other purposes. These are also responsible for pollution.

A: But we cannot live without cooking food.

B: You are right. But, we should be conscious of it. In most cases, we are not aware of the importance of environment.

A: So, what should we do?

B: We should take care of our environment. It’s true that we cannot stop pollution for good. But we can lessen it.
